Paul Sherrill Neff is the founder of Quaker Partners Management LP, founded in 2002, serving as Founding Partner since 2003.
Current jobs include Executive Chairman at Homestead Smart Health Plans LLC; Independent Director at ACRES Commercial Realty Corp.
since 2005; Director at RainDance Technologies, Inc. since 2011; Director at Intact Vascular, Inc. since 2013; and Director at Greater Philadelphia Venture Group.
Former jobs include Director at Resource America, Inc. from 1998 to 2005; Director at Neose Technologies, Inc. from 2002 to 2003; Director at Biolex Therapeutics, Inc.; Director at Amicus Therapeutics, Inc. from 2005 to 2011; Director at Neuronetics, Inc. from 2006 to 2015; Director at Regado Biosciences, Inc. from 2005 to 2014; Independent Director at Cempra Pharmaceuticals, Inc. from 2011 to 2017; Director at Rapid Micro Biosystems, Inc.; Director at Optherion, Inc.; Director at Cempra, Inc. in 2011; Managing Director at Alex.
Brown & Sons, Inc. from 1984 to 1993; Director at Cellgate, Inc.; Director at The Bancorp, Inc. (Delaware) from 1999 to 2002; Director at Medmark, Inc.; Director at BioRexis Pharmaceutical Corp.; Director at University City Science Center; Director at National Venture Capital Association from 2009 to 2013; Director at The Biotechnology Institute; Director at Durata Therapeutics, Inc.; Director at Jefferson Bank (Dallas, Texas); Director at Vesper Medical, Inc.; Independent Director at KBL Merger Corp.
IV from 2017 to 2020; Senior Vice President-Corporate Development at US Healthcare, Inc. from 1993 to 1994; Partner at Quaker Partners LLC; Attorney at Morgan, Lewis & Bockius LLP from 1980 to 1984; and President at Life Sciences Pennsylvania.
Education includes undergraduate degree from Wesleyan University and graduate degree from The University of Michigan Law School.

Resource America, Inc.
Resource America, Inc. Investment ManagersFinance Resource America specializes in real estate and credit investments. The firm's investments emphasize consistent value and long-term returns with an income orientation. They offer services across 4 platforms: Resource Real Estate, Resource Capital Corp. the Diversified Income Fund and the Resource Credit Income Fund. Resource Real Estate (RRE) is a global firm that specializes in direct real estate investments, commercial real estate lending and global property securities. Their approach to investing in and managing complex real estate assets focuses on rigorous underwriting and credit analysis in order to optimally manage risk and maximize returns. Resource Capital Corp. (NYSE: RSO) is a specialty finance company that qualifies as a REIT. RSO's investment strategy focuses on real estate-related assets, and, to a lesser extent, higher-yielding commercial finance assets primarily concentrating on the following asset classes: commercial real estate-related assets such as whole loans, B-notes, mezzanine loans and commercial finance assets such as other syndicated bank loans, equipment leases and notes, trust preferred securities and private equity investments principally issued by financial institutions. RSO is externally managed by Resource Capital Manager, Inc. The Resource Real Estate Diversified Income Fund (Ticker: RREDX) is a real estate investment that accesses both publicly traded and private institutional investments, in both debt and equity opportunities. The fund's primary areas of focus are private real estate, real estate credit and publicly traded REITs. The Resource Credit Income Fund is a credit investment that accesses both publicly traded and private institutional corporate credit investments. It employs three institutional investment strategies, focused on corporate credit: senior secured and structured loans, institutional credit funds and Business Development Companies. Both funds are liquid alternative investments for main stream investors, which seek to provide a high level of current income, principal protection, low volatility and liquidity. | Finance |
